>>>>> "Mo" == Mo DeJong <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> writes: Mo> Why don't we just merge the AC_CANONICAL_BUILD macro into the Mo> AC_CANONICAL_HOST macro and not print out the --build option. The Mo> --host option would still be used to give the cross triple and the Mo> --target option would not showup in the output unless Mo> AC_CANONICAL_TARGET was used in configure.in. It is just in terms of documentation and symmetry that I'm in favor of three macros. But definitely HOST will require BUILD, and TARGET will require HOST. Akim
